Transaction 021752eda5904fdddce724d5ebd797c8cd1232803b3b575e9ea3c182e3ebdc3a

2 Input
1 Outputs
  • 021752eda5904fdddce724d5ebd797c8cd1232803b3b575e9ea3c182e3ebdc3a:0
  • value  120673
    address  35B9sKZyWxgeBF4VVFgU3iMPb658Cg4dRT